Product Overview
Meltblown fabric polypropylene (PP) is a high-performance material specifically designed for medical masks and protective masks. This polypropylene material offers excellent filtration efficiency, effectively blocking harmful substances such as micron-sized droplets, dust, and viruses. With a filtration efficiency greater than 95%, it has a long service life of over one year and features high charge retention and stability. The material exhibits excellent spinning performance during production, making it suitable for high-speed meltblown processes to ensure the mask’s protective effectiveness and comfort.
